python天津餐饮美食数据可视化大屏全屏系统设计与实现(django框架)

 博主介绍:黄菊华老师《Vue.js入门与商城开发实战》《微信小程序商城开发》图书作者,CSDN博客专家,在线教育专家,CSDN钻石讲师;专注大学生毕业设计教育和辅导。
所有项目都配有从入门到精通的基础知识视频课程,免费
项目配有对应开发文档、开题报告、任务书、PPT、论文模版等

项目都录了发布和功能操作演示视频;项目的界面和功能都可以定制,包安装运行!!!

如果需要联系我,可以在CSDN网站查询黄菊华老师
在文章末尾可以获取联系方式

Python天津餐饮美食数据可视化大屏全屏系统设计与实现(Django框架)

一、研究背景与意义

随着餐饮行业的快速发展,各种美食数据不断涌现,如何有效地展示和利用这些数据成为了一个重要的问题。传统的数据展示方式已经无法满足人们对实时性、可视化和交互性的需求。因此,开发一款基于Python的餐饮美食数据可视化大屏系统具有重要意义。具体来说,本系统的意义体现在以下几个方面:

  1. 提高餐饮企业的竞争力:通过本系统,餐饮企业可以实时了解市场上的热门菜品、消费者偏好和竞争对手情况,从而调整经营策略,提高竞争力。
  2. 提升消费者体验:本系统可以为消费者提供丰富的餐饮美食信息,如菜品口味、价格、评价等,帮助消费者做出更好的消费决策。
  3. 促进餐饮行业的数据共享和合作:通过本系统,不同的餐饮企业可以共享美食数据,合作开发新菜品,推动整个行业的发展。
  4. 推动智慧城市建设:本系统可以作为智慧城市的一部分,为市民提供便捷的美食信息服务,提升城市形象和公共服务水平。

二、国内外研究现状

目前,国内外已经有一些成熟的餐饮数据可视化系统和工具。然而,这些系统大多存在以下问题:数据更新不及时、可视化效果不佳、操作复杂等。因此,开发一款具有创新性的餐饮美食数据可视化大屏系统具有重要意义。同时,随着Python和Django框架的广泛应用,基于Python的餐饮美食数据可视化大屏系统具有一定的技术可行性。

三、研究思路与方法

本研究采用以下思路和方法:

  1. 数据获取:从互联网、餐饮企业和其他渠道获取天津地区的餐饮美食数据,并进行预处理和格式转换。
  2. 数据处理:对获取的餐饮美食数据进行清洗、整合和分析,提取出有用的信息。
  3. 数据可视化:采用图表、地图等形式展示餐饮美食数据,使用户能够更直观地了解数据情况。
  4. 系统开发:采用Django框架进行后端开发,实现数据的获取、处理和存储;采用HTML、CSS和JavaScript进行前端开发,实现数据的可视化展示和用户交互功能。具体来说,本系统将实现以下功能:

(1)用户登录注册功能:用户可以通过注册账号和密码进行登录,保证系统的安全性和用户数据的隐私性。
(2)实时数据监测功能:系统将从互联网和餐饮企业获取实时数据,并通过图表和地图等形式展示给用户。
(3)历史数据查询功能:用户可以查询过去一段时间内的餐饮美食历史数据,以便了解数据的变化趋势。
(4)个性化查询功能:用户可以根据自己的需求自定义查询条件,如地区、菜品种类等,以满足个性化需求。
(5)大屏全屏展示功能:系统采用大屏全屏展示方案,使用户能够在大屏幕上实时查看餐饮美食数据情况。

四、研究内容和创新点

本研究的主要内容包括:

  1. 餐饮美食数据获取与处理:通过多种渠道获取天津地区的餐饮美食数据,并进行清洗、整合和分析。具体包括数据预处理、格式转换和数据清洗等工作。
  2. 数据可视化设计:设计合理的可视化方案,采用图表、地图等形式展示餐饮美食数据,使用户能够更直观地了解数据情况。具体包括图表设计、地图制作和数据可视化等工作。
  3. 系统功能实现:实现用户登录注册、实时数据监测、历史数据查询、个性化查询和大屏全屏展示等功能。具体包括后端开发、前端开发和数据库设计等工作。
  4. 系统性能优化:对系统进行性能优化,提高系统的响应速度和用户体验。具体包括数据库查询优化、代码优化和服务器配置等工作。

本研究的创新点包括:

  1. 实时性:通过API接口获取实时餐饮美食数据,确保数据的准确性和及时性。同时,采用Django框架进行后端开发,进一步提高系统的响应速度和处理能力。
  2. 可视化效果:采用图表、地图等形式展示餐饮美食数据,提高数据的可读性和易用性。同时,采用大屏全屏展示方案,提高用户的视觉体验和使用效率。
  3. 个性化需求:支持用户自定义查询条件,满足用户的个性化需求。同时,提供历史数据查询功能,帮助用户了解数据的变化趋势。
  4. 安全性:采用用户登录注册功能,保证系统的安全性和用户数据的隐私性。同时,对系统进行性能优化和安全加固等措施,确保系统的稳定性和可靠性。
  5. 扩展性:采用模块化设计和可扩展性架构,方便后续对系统进行功能扩展和维护升级等工作。同时,提供API接口和数据共享功能,为其他系统和应用提供有价值的数据和服务。

五、后台功能需求分析和前端功能需求分析

后台功能需求分析主要包括以下几个方面:用户管理、数据获取与处理、数据存储与查询等。具体来说,需要实现以下功能:用户登录注册、权限管理、餐饮美食数据获取与处理、数据存储与查询等。其中,用户管理需要实现用户账号的注册、登录和权限管理等功能;数据获取与处理需要实现与多种渠道的API接口对接和数据处理分析等功能;数据存储与查询需要实现数据库的设计和查询优化等功能。

前端功能需求分析主要包括以下几个方面:用户界面设计、交互设计、可视化效果等。具体来说,需要实现以下功能:用户登录界面、实时数据监测界面、历史数据查询界面、个性化查询界面和大屏全屏展示界面等。其中,用户界面设计需要考虑到用户的视觉体验和操作习惯等因素;交互设计需要实现用户与系统的友好交互和数据展示等功能;可视化效果需要采用图表和地图等形式展示餐饮美食数据提高数据的可读性和易用性。同时还需要考虑到大屏全屏展示的需求和实现方案等因素。

六、研究思路与研究方法可行性分析
本研究采用的技术路线和方法在国内外已有一定的研究和应用基础具有可行性。具体来说本研究采用Python作为主要的编程语言利用其丰富的库和工具进行数据处理和网络编程等工作;采用Django框架进行后端开发利用其快速开发、易于扩展和安全可靠等优点实现系统的各项功能;采用HTML、CSS和JavaScript进行前端开发实现数据的可视化展示和用户交互功能。同时本研究还将充分利用现有的餐饮美食数据和API接口确保数据的准确性和及时性。此外本研究还将充分考虑系统的可扩展性和可维护性为后续的功能扩展和维护升级等工作提供便利条件。

七、研究进度安排
本研究将按照以下进度进行:第一阶段(1-2个月):进行文献调研和需求分析明确系统的功能和性能需求;第二阶段(2-3个月):进行系统的总体设计和数据库设计确定系统的架构和模块划分;第三阶段(3-4个月):进行后端开发和前端开发实现系统的各项功能;第四阶段(4-5个月):进行系统测试和性能优化确保系统的稳定性和可靠性;第五阶段(5-6个月):进行系统部署和维护确保系统的正常运行和安全性。

八、论文(设计)写作提纲

  1. 绪论:介绍研究背景和意义国内外研究现状和研究思路与方法;
  2. 系统需求分析:对系统的后台功能和前端功能进行详细的需求分析;
  3. 系统设计:介绍系统的总体设计数据库设计和模块划分等;
  4. 系统实现:详细介绍后端开发和前端开发的实现过程;
  5. 大屏展示方案实现:介绍大屏全屏展示功能的实现方案和技术细节;
  6. 系统测试与性能优化:介绍系统测试和性能优化的方法和结果;
  7. 系统应用与展示:展示系统的实际应用效果和大屏全屏展示效果;
  8. 结论与展望:总结论文的主要工作和成果提出未来改进和扩展的方向。

九、主要参考文献
[请在此处插入参考文献] 通过以上设计和实现过程本研究将开发一款基于Python的餐饮美食数据可视化大屏系统采用Django框架进行后端开发实现数据的获取、处理和存储;采用HTML、CSS和JavaScript进行前端开发实现数据的可视化展示和用户交互功能。该系统将满足用户的个性化需求提高餐饮企业的竞争力并推动整个行业的发展同时也可以为相关的企业和机构提供有价值的数据和服务从而获得经济效益和社会效益的双重提升。

研究背景与意义

随着城市化进程的加快,人们的生活水平不断提高,餐饮美食产业也逐渐成为了人们日常生活不可或缺的一部分。而在互联网技术的不断发展下,网上餐饮美食数据也日益庞大,分析这些数据对于餐饮企业来说十分重要,可以了解市场需求和消费者喜好,从而优化产品和服务,提升市场竞争力。因此,设计一个能够对餐饮美食数据进行可视化分析的系统,成为了迫切需要解决的问题。

本研究旨在设计和实现一个python天津餐饮美食数据可视化大屏全屏系统,通过django框架,整合餐饮美食相关数据,实现数据的可视化展示和分析。同时,将该系统应用在天津地区,从而为当地的餐饮企业提供实用的数据分析和决策支持,有助于提升当地餐饮美食产业整体水平和经济效益。

国内外研究现状

国外,目前已经有不少餐饮美食数据可视化的应用,如Tableau、Spotfire、QlikView等商业软件,以及D3.js、Highcharts、ECharts等开源JS库。这些工具可以帮助数据分析人员通过图表、表格等多种方式对数据进行可视化展示和分析。

国内,也有不少相关的研究和应用。其中,饿了么、美团外卖等外卖平台通过大数据分析,对用户的点餐和消费习惯进行分析,以优化产品和服务。同时,一些研究机构也针对餐饮美食数据进行了分析和研究,如中国餐饮协会、中华烹饪协会等。

但是,针对天津地区的餐饮美食数据,目前尚未有类似的研究和应用。因此,本研究可填补这一空缺,为天津地区的餐饮企业提供数据分析和决策支持。

研究思路与方法

本研究的基本思路是,通过对天津地区的餐饮美食数据进行收集和整合,再通过django框架,设计和实现一个完整的数据可视化大屏全屏系统。具体来说,研究方法包括以下几个步骤:

1.数据收集:通过调查问卷、网络爬虫等方式,收集天津地区的餐饮美食相关数据。

2.数据整合与清洗:将收集到的数据进行整合和清洗,去除重复和异常数据,以保证数据的准确性和完整性。

3.系统设计:通过django框架,设计一个可用于数据可视化展示和分析的网站,包括前台和后台功能。前台包括数据可视化大屏展示和用户登录注册等功能,后台包括数据管理和用户管理等功能。

4.前端开发:采用HTML、CSS、JavaScript等技术,进行前端页面的设计和开发,实现数据可视化展示和交互功能。

5.后端开发:采用Python语言,结合django框架,实现后台数据管理和用户管理等功能。

6.系统测试:对设计和实现好的系统进行测试,确保系统的功能完善、稳定性和安全性。

研究内客和创新点

本研究的内客在于,针对天津地区的餐饮美食数据,设计和实现一个基于django框架的数据可视化大屏全屏系统,为当地餐饮企业提供实用的数据分析和决策支持。

创新点在于,本研究采用了django框架进行开发,该框架具有易学易用、高效稳定等优点,能够快速构建出一个完善的web应用程序。同时,本研究将重点放在了数据可视化方面,通过图表、表格等方式,展示和分析餐饮美食相关数据,使数据更加直观、高效。

后台功能需求分析和前端功能需求分析

基于上述研究思路和研究方法,可进行后台功能需求分析和前端功能需求分析。

后台功能需求分析:

1.数据管理功能:包括数据的上传、保存、修改、删除等操作,以保证数据的准确性和完整性。

2.用户管理功能:包括用户的注册、登录、密码修改等操作,以保证系统的安全性。

3.权限管理功能:包括用户权限的设置和管理,以保证系统的稳定性。

4.数据分析功能:包括对数据的可视化展示和分析,如数据表格、图表、地图等,以帮助餐饮企业了解市场、掌握消费者需求和喜好。

前端功能需求分析:

1.数据可视化大屏展示:通过图表、表格等方式,展示天津地区的餐饮美食数据,以供餐饮企业进行参考。

2.用户登录注册功能:为用户提供注册账号和登录系统的功能,以保证系统的安全性。

3.数据交互功能:为用户提供与数据进行交互的功能,如搜索、排序、过滤、筛选等。

4.数据导出功能:为用户提供将数据导出为Excel、PDF等格式的功能,方便用户进行进一步分析和处理。

研究思路与研究方法、可行性

本研究的研究思路为,通过对天津地区的餐饮美食相关数据进行收集和整合,使用django框架,设计和实现一个数据可视化大屏全屏系统。具体来说,通过数据管理和用户管理等后台功能,实现数据的存储、管理和权限控制等操作;通过数据可视化大屏展示和数据交互等前端功能,实现数据的可视化展示和交互操作。

该研究的可行性有以下几点:

1.数据源丰富:天津地区的餐饮美食数据来源较为丰富,包括各种餐饮平台、调查问卷、网络爬虫等多种方式,可保证数据的准确性和完整性。

2.技术支持优秀:django框架具有易学易用、高效稳定等优点,可以快速构建出一个完善的web应用程序。

3.市场需求强烈:随着人们对餐饮美食的关注度逐渐提高,对餐饮美食数据分析的需求也日渐增加,因此该研究有较强的市场需求。

文章出处登录后可见!

已经登录?立即刷新

共计人评分,平均

到目前为止还没有投票!成为第一位评论此文章。

(0)
青葱年少的头像青葱年少普通用户
上一篇 2023年12月13日
下一篇 2023年12月13日

相关推荐